What is the difference between ugliest and deformed?

Definitions

- Describing a person, animal, or thing that is extremely unattractive or unpleasant to look at. - Referring to an object or feature that is considered the least appealing or desirable among a group of similar things. - Talking about a situation or behavior that is morally repugnant or offensive.

- Describing a person, animal, or thing that has a physical abnormality or malformation. - Referring to an object or feature that is misshapen or distorted from its original form. - Talking about a situation or behavior that is twisted or corrupted from its intended purpose or nature.

What is the difference?

  • 1Scope: Ugliest is more general and can refer to any aspect of something that is considered unappealing or unpleasant, while deformed specifically refers to a physical abnormality or distortion.
  • 2Severity: Deformed implies a more serious or extreme deviation from the norm than ugliest, which can be used to describe less severe deviations.
  • 3Subjectivity: Ugliest is more subjective and dependent on personal taste or opinion, while deformed is more objective and based on observable physical characteristics.
  • 4Usage: Ugliest is more commonly used in everyday language, while deformed is more technical and specific to certain contexts such as medicine or biology.
  • 5Connotation: Ugliest is associated with appearance and aesthetics, while deformed is associated with physical abnormalities and medical conditions.
